London, UK, 10 June 2015, Visitors to Carsten Höller retrospective at Hayward gallery are able from today to descend in 15-metre spiral slides commissioned for the exhibition. The giant spiralling slides which proved a huge hit at Tate Modern return to London’s South Bank. The conceptual artist Carsten Höller installed the slides – which caused several injuries – at the former power station’s Turbine Hall in 2006. Credit: JOHNNY ARMSTEAD/Alamy Live News
